How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Island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Island Heights Studio Apartments | $1,920 | $1,820 | $2,020 |
| Island Heights 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,063 | $645 | $2,706 |
| Island Heights 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,685 | $655 | $5,661 |
| Island Heights 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,416 | $760 | $4,816 |
| Island Heights 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,034 | $2,034 | $2,034 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Island Heights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Island Heights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Island Heights is $2,096.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Island Heights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Island Heights is a 1,037 square feet unit starting from $1,630 at Silver Ridge Apartments.
What is the average size for Island Heights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Island Heights is currently at 781 sq ft.
